It all depends. When I went through this, some HR chicks told me to find my own contacts and they weren't willing to put their neck on the line.
Others did a lot more such as sending me the names of 3-4 analysts and offering to set up informationals with analysts that graduated from my school. It helpled since some analysts were hard to get a hold of.
Make sure you ask to be put in touch with analysts at some point in the process. I usually did it in the thank you letter or at the end of the meeting where I said that I'd like to learn more about the analyst's day to day responsibilities in more depth.
